About Nalanda Mahavihara
The world's first residential university. Founded in the 5th century, at its peak it held 10,000 students and 2,000 teachers — until Bakhtiyar Khilji burned it down in 1193 CE. The brick ruins, UNESCO-listed, sprawl across 14 hectares of monastic cells, lecture halls and stupas.
Best Time to Visit
October to March
Cool winter (10–25°C) is ideal for the open-air ruins. The Nalanda Light & Sound show runs daily at 7 p.m. in winter, 7:30 p.m. in summer. Avoid May (44°C) and the heavy July rains.

Travel Tips
- Allow 2.5 hours minimum — the ruins are vast and unshaded; carry water and a hat
- The on-site Archaeological Museum has the original Buddha torso and ceremonial seals from the 7th-century library
- Combine with the new Nalanda University campus (10 km, founded 2014) and Rajgir's Vishwa Shanti Stupa — all three fit in one day

Planning Your Visit to Nalanda Mahavihara
Nalanda Mahavihara lies in Bihar, India, and ranks among the state’s most-visited heritage destinations. The nearest major city and transport gateway is Patna, roughly 60 km away — most travellers route through Patna by air or rail before continuing on to Nalanda Mahavihara. Time your trip for October to March for the most comfortable weather.
